net: Revert "net: avoid one atomic operation in skb_clone()"
Not sure what I was thinking, but doing anything after
releasing a refcount is suicidal or/and embarrassing.

By the time we set skb->fclone to SKB_FCLONE_FREE, another cpu
could have released last reference and freed whole skb.

We potentially corrupt memory or trap if CONFIG_DEBUG_PAGEALLOC is set.
